How to translate the name of the popular tees-shop "Threadless" ?
Does it really mean "something without thread"? (carving)

There is no translation, really.
o-founders Jake Nickell and Jacob DeHart started Threadless in 2000.
They had a forum named dreamless.org (don't ask me why they called it that) and had a a t-shirt design competition on the forum where users experimented with computers, code and art. They invited users to post their designs on a dreamless thread (hence the name Threadless), and they would print the best designs on t-shirts.
So the name is a meaningless combination of "thread" and "dreamless".
